Jean Fenwick was born on May 30, 1907 in Trinidad, West Indies as Harriet Krauth. She was an actress, known for Arrest Bulldog Drummond (1939), Street Corner (1948) and Breed of Courage (1927). She died on December 5, 1998 in Woodland Hills, Los Angeles, California.
